March 13, 2023Today I’m sharing all the details from my most recent client bathroom remodel. My client asked me to help with the remodel of two bathrooms in her home in San Diego, CA. We started with her hallway guest bathroom. She wanted to keep the layout the same but update everything else. She asked for a simple but updated look with some beach influence.

VANITY
Since my client’s home only has two bathrooms and her daughters share this hallway guest bathroom, I suggested we go with a new double vanity a little bigger than her current single vanity. Here is the vanity we selected:
DESIGN CHOICES
I decided to play up the tile in the shower a little but keep the bathroom simple since it’s smaller space and doesn’t get a lot of natural light. My client loves the beach and asked for a little bit of beach influence. I went with an accent wall in the shower in a taupe colored scallop tile. The other two shower walls have a white stacked subway tile.
The other big changes were medicine cabinets that double as mirrors and sconces above. We changed everything in the bathroom from tile and paint to the window and door. This family friendly bathroom now has an updated style and more function.
